How to create wrapping paper

I want to use my own image (from a photo) to create some wrapping paper in
Word 2003. I want the picture to repeat all over the paper right up to the
margins. What is the best way to go about laying this out? Although the
photo is quite big, I think, I want to shrink it down so that it's just
about 1". It's actually a picture of my dog in a xmas hat on a white
background so I think it will look quite good on A4 paper.
macropod - 13 Dec 2006 06:13 GMT
Hi,

You can use Insert|Picture|From File to find and insert your image.

If you then select the picture and use Format|Picture|Layout|Square, you'll be able to move it anywhere on the page you want. You
can also crop away anything around the edges you don't want. I'd suggest also scaling the picture so that its about, say, 1/8th -
1/10th of the page size. If you then copy the picture and paste it multiple times, you'll have multiple copies that you drag around
the page, overlapping them if you wish.
